Record and Growth:
On-line poker emerged when you look at the belated 1990s as a result of advancements in technology while the internet. 1st internet poker area, earth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a small but enthusiastic community. However, it was in early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ential development,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Advantages of Online Poker:
On-line poker provides several benefits over old-fashioned brick-and-mortar casinos. Firstly, it gives a larger array of online game choices, including various poker variants and stakes, catering to your choices and spending plans of types of players. Furthermore, internet poker spaces are available 24/7, getting rid of the constraints of actual casino operating hours. Furthermore, on the web systems frequently offer attractive bonuses, commitment programs, and also the ability to play several tables at the same time, enhancing the general gaming knowledge.

Economic and Personal Influence:
The rise of online poker has received a substantial financial impact globally. Internet poker platforms produce significant income through rake costs, competition entry charges, and marketing and advertising. This income has actually resulted in job creation and assets when you look at the gaming business. Additionally, internet poker has actually added to a rise in income tax revenue for governments in which it is managed, encouraging general public services.
